Kid Kamikaze10
12-15-2008, 04:04 PM
Well, it's all the same thing, really. It's like saying the Spider-Man movie is based on the Lee/Ditko comics rather than the later ones.
SEAN
No, it's really not like that.
There is a significant difference between DB and DBZ. From story structure, goals, fight structure, adventures, mood, tone, themes, everything except some of the characters.
Even some of the characters were retconned. (piccolo)
They may be within the same universe and such, but they are completely different beasts, story wise.

Kid Kamikaze10
12-15-2008, 05:06 PM
Wasn't the original comic only ever called Dragon Ball, from beginning to end?
There's no denying the tone changed the longer the book went on, but there's no clear demarcation point. The final fight between Goku and Piccolo was much closer in tone to the arrival of Raditz than it was the earlier DB stories.
SEAN
True, the original comic was only called Dragon Ball. The English version makes the separations like the anime did. However, JOJOs Bizarre Adventure is only called JOJOs Bizarre Adventure, but you cannot deny the changes that happen throughout each part. (I know, different main characters and time periods, but still)
Now, which final battle are you talking about? Because the change in tone was more clear in the tournament when Goku was older and fought against DBZ Piccolo (or Piccolo Jr. some call him). The final DB fight (everyone against DK Piccolo) was still very Dragonball-ish.
